When I found out that the Aussie hairspray I had been using for over a decade changed packaging I was nervous - and I was right to be. Unfortunately with the packaging update, they also COMPLETELY changed the formula. They got rid of the Australian sea kelp and the jojoba oil and completely watered down the newer version. What they changed about the formula made it incredibly heavy and sticky, rather than the fine, light mist the original formula sprayed out. When I tried the updated formula, because of how heavy and sticky the hairspray is, completely clogged the sprayer, forcing me to have to pull sticky dried gunk off of the sprayer. I even had bought the newer version at two different stores to see if there was a difference in quality and the same thing kept happening, to the point where the sprayer, internally, was so clogged it wouldn't spray anymore and I had to return a can to one of the stores I bought it from.The original formula was so light yet so strong when it came to the hold, honestly it was perfect and I have no idea what there was to improve about it. I was able to do a variety of hair styles both up and down that would last the entire day without any flyaways or even give the appearance of having used hair spray. With the new formula, the heaviness of it would completely weigh down my already fine hair. It would look greasy and not stay where I put it at all. Plus, the smell is terrible. The original had a way better scent that wasn't so in your face and was actually pretty pleasant to smell.If it ain't broke, don't fix it. Well, Aussie/Proctor and Gamble, you broke it. This was hardly a formula update. You created a completely new product and replaced something that had worked for over a decade, for me anyway.
